Cowgirl Softball Adds Standout Transfer Morgan Day

June 16, 2021 | Cowgirl Softball

STILLWATER – One of the best strikeout pitchers in America is coming to Oklahoma State as a graduate transfer.
 
Right-hander Morgan Day, a first-team All-Missouri Valley Conference selection who ranked in the top 15 nationally in strikeouts per seven innings, strikeout-to-walk ratio and shutouts in 2021 is eligible to compete for OSU in the 2022 season.
 
Day is one of the greatest pitchers in Illinois State softball history. She posted 51 complete games during her four years as a Redbird starter and struck out 620 batters – a mark that ranks third in school history despite the fact that she lost half of her junior season when COVID shut down college sports.
 
"I am really excited to join a top-tier program like Oklahoma State and play for Coach G," Day said. "As soon as I stepped on campus, I could immediately feel the sense of family and community - it was awesome."
 
Under head coach Kenny Gajewski, Oklahoma State has become a premium destination for Division I transfers. In 2021, three such Cowgirls earned All-America honors (Alysen Febrey from Georgia, Carrie Eberle from Virginia Tech and Hayley Busby from Virginia). In 2019, Samantha Show (a Texas A&M transfer) earned NFCA All-America recognition and was a Women's College World Series hero for OSU.
 
"The history OSU and Coach G have had with transfers absolutely factored into my decision, especially with how much success transfer pitchers have had," Day said.
 
The Cowgirls are coming off a 2021 season in which they qualified for their second consecutive WCWS and placed second in the Big 12.
 
"Morgan is all about OSU and what's exciting for us about her is that she has a lot of big-game experience," Gajewski said. "Being the ace of a staff for multiple years at Illinois State is going to really help her. She has a tremendous rise ball and big-time guts."
 
More on Morgan Day:
 
Morgan Day
Pitcher  |  5-10  |  Graduate  |  Tuscola, Ill./Tuscola/Illinois State
 
2018 Missouri Valley Conference All-Tournament Team
2019 Second Team All-Missouri Valley Conference
2021 Second Team NFCA All-Mideast Region
2021 First Team All-Missouri Valley Conference
2021 Missouri Valley Conference Softball Scholar-Athlete Team
2021 Illinois State Team Most Valuable Player
2021 Illinois State Team Most Valuable Pitcher

 
An all-time great pitcher at Illinois State, her 620 career strikeouts ranks third in school history.
 
Senior Year (2021): Earned first-team All-Missouri Valley Conference honors and was a second team selection to the NFCA All-Mideast Region team … Voted by her teammates as Illinois State's most valuable player and most valuable pitcher … A member of the Missouri Valley Conference Softball Scholar-Athlete team … A four-time selection as Missouri Valley Conference Pitcher of the Week … Led Illinois State to its first Missouri Valley Conference regular season championship since 2017 … Tossed a 16-strikeout no-hitter against North Dakota State, becoming the first Redbird to toss a no-no since Taylor Baxter did so against Central Connecticut State in 2011 … Posted a 1.63 ERA and 19-6 record in the circle … Tossed 19 complete games, including eight shutouts, in 163.0 innings pitched … Her eight shutouts led the Missouri Valley Conference and ranked 13th nationally … Her Valley-leading 247 strikeouts ranked 16th nationally … Ranked in the top 10 nationally with 10.6 strikeouts per seven innings (seventh) and a 7.06 strikeout-to-walk ratio (eighth).
 
Junior Year (2020): Led the Redbirds in the circle, posting a 7-5 record with 16 appearances and 12 starts … Posted a 2.76 ERA in 78.2 innings of work … Pitched eight complete games and two shutouts … Finished the season with a league-leading 123 strikeouts – the 12th most in all of NCAA Division I … Ranked 11th in NCAA Division I in strikeouts per seven innings (10.9), while leading the MVC in the category … Finished second in the Valley in strikeout-to-walk ratio (4.73) … Tied the ISU single-game strikeout record after fanning 18 batters in a 5-0 complete game shutout of IUPUI (Feb. 28) … Recorded seven double-digit strikeout performances … Earned MVC Pitcher of the Week honor on Feb. 24 for her perfect 2-0 weekend at FAU's "Strike-Out Cancer" Tournament, posting a 0.00 ERA, allowing just two hits in 10.2 innings of work, while holding her opponents to a .065 batting average … Shortened season due to COVID-19 pandemic and the cancellation of events and championships by the NCAA.
 
Sophomore (2019): Appeared in 39 games with 25 starts in the circle for the Redbirds ... Earned All-MVC Second Team honors ... Pitched a team-high 12 complete games for the season-straight season to go with five shutouts ... Earned a win over nationally-ranked Indiana (March 2) ... Posted a 10-16 record with a 3.26 ERA in 154.2 innings of work ... Fanned a team-high 156 batters, the 10th most in a single season by a Redbird ... Earned MVC Pitcher of the Week on March 4 ... Struck out a career-high 12 batters versus Valparaiso (May 9) in the opening game of the MVC Tournament ... Fanned 11 Crusaders in the regular-season finale on May 4, becoming the first Redbird to strike out at least 10 batters since Regan Romshek struck out 10 in 2015. 
 
Freshman (2018): Earned MVC Newcomer of the Week on March 5 ... Placed on the MVC All-Tournament Team ... Appeared in 31 games with 21 starts in the circle as a true freshman for the Redbirds ... Pitched a team-high 12 complete games, including a team-best four shutouts ... Registered a pair of saves ... Posted a 9-11 record with a 3.22 ERA in 141.1 innings pitched ... Fanned a team-high 94 batters ... Made collegiate debut and first career start against nationally-ranked Florida (Feb. 9) ... Tossed a one-hitter at Southern Illinois (Mar. 25) ... Went the distance in 10-inning setback to then-No. 10 LSU (Mar. 2), giving up just one run while striking out six ... Struck out a career-high nine batters versus Evansville (Apr. 13) ... Started Illinois State's pair of MVC Tournament games. 
 
Tuscola HS: Earned four varsity letters as a pitcher/outfielder for coach Leonard Sementi … earned all-conference first-team and all-area first team honors … Central Illinois Conference Champion in 2017 … unanimous first-team all-conference selection as a senior … first-team 2A all- state and all-area honoree her senior year … News-Gazette and Harald & Review first-team all-area honoree in 2017 … 2017 Herald & Review Area Player of the Year … Broke several single-season records as a senior: wins (27), strikeouts (280), innings pitched (182.0), RBIs (62) … Garnered the team MVP and batting average award in 2017 … batted .526  with 10 home runs and .982 slugging percentage at the plate while holding a 1.07 ERA in the circle her senior year … helped her team to 2016 regional and sectional championships and a runner-up finish at the Johnston City super-sectional … batted .519 with  a .971 slugging percentage in 2016 … member of the 2016 Central Illinois Conference championship team … collected a 21-4 record in 2015 and 2016 with two career no-hitters as a pitcher …was a 2015 all-conference and all-region honorable mention … played travel ball for BNGSA Avanti's Angels … 2017 ASA/USA 18U Northern National and State Champion … 2017 USSSA 18U A State Champion … finished as the 2016 ASA/USA 16A State runner-up with travel softball team the Champaign Select Gold … also ran cross country at Tuscola, earning the bronze medal at the 2016 IHSA regional to qualify to for the sectional meet … member of National Honor Society and THS student council … held student officer positions of student council vice president, National Honor Society treasurer, and class secretary … four-year member of high honor roll.
 
Personal: Full name is Morgan LeAnne Day … daughter of Scott and Kirsten Day … sister to Griffin and Mason … born July 1, 1999 in Urbana, Illinois … Graduated from Illinois State with a degree in public relations … Working on a master's degree in mass communications from Oklahoma State.
